Just tried compiling X11 without DGA, no luck (same segfault).  Compiled
the svgalib version, same segfault.  Couldn't compile SDL.  Now I am back
to X11 with DGA, with the workaround for DGA2 .  Heres the output of an
error and some previous stuff (didn't segfault this time around).  I am
certainlyno X server expert so I am not sure what exactly is going on.  Thanks for
any insight on this one.

loading rom 8: u10103.bin
loading rom 9: u0462.bin
done
XDGA: info: found 43 modes:
OSD: Info: Ideal mode for this game = 425x320
VidMode Switching To Mode: 640 x 480
XF86-DGA2 running at: 16bpp
Using 16bpp video mode
Game uses 32768 colors
info: setting fragsize to 1024, numfrags to 5
info: fragsize = 1024, numfrags = 5
info: audiodevice /dev/dsp set to 16bit linear stereo 22050Hz
info: sysdep_dsp: using oss plugin
info: sysdep_mixer: using oss plugin
X Error of failed request:  XF86DGANoDirectVideoMode
  Major opcode of failed request:  137 (XFree86-DGA)
  Minor opcode of failed request:  13 (XDGASetMode)
  Serial number of failed request:  9
  Current serial number in output stream:  9
